• Orpington's own bus network, introduced last month by Orpington Buses (a subsidiary of London Buses is now using a new fleet of midibuses which includes BL's first five Optare vehicles.

In a smart maroon and grey livery the VW LT 50-based Optare CityPacer 25's — first revealed to the UK p.s.v. sector in November '85 — are mainly used on route no. 3 of the Orpington "Roundabout' system which provides a 20minute frequency between Petts Wood Station and Green Street Green.

There are six new routes in the Orpington midibus network which has added seven miles to the routes serving the area. Orpington Buses also operates Robin Hood-bodied Iveco midibuses on the newly introduced services.
